当前位置: 代码迷 >> 综合 >> Unity 插件 Dynamic Shadow Projector 软阴影的使用
  详细解决方案

Unity 插件 Dynamic Shadow Projector 软阴影的使用

热度:27   发布时间:2023-12-29 10:54:43.0

官网
unity资源的地址
https://assetstore.unity.com/packages/tools/particles-effects/dynamic-shadow-projector-35558
官网的教程
http://nyahoon.com/products/dynamic-shadow-projector/tutorial
首先关闭你的平行光阴影
在这里插入图片描述

平行光对象里 创建一个gameobject
在这里插入图片描述
给这个gameobject添加组件
在这里插入图片描述
他会把这个gameobject变成光源
在这里插入图片描述
把你的需要产生阴影的对象 拖到target上

创建一个材质 设置shader为
在这里插入图片描述
在这里插入图片描述
把你创建的材质
放到gameobject的Material上
参数设置为
在这里插入图片描述
512比较清晰 越小越模糊
blur size 也是

你会发现 阴影也打到了人的身上 这不是想要的效果在这里插入图片描述
在ignore layers 里 把人物所在的层去掉就可以了

最后做一个测试
https://assetstore.unity.com/packages/essentials/asset-packs/standard-assets-for-unity-2018-4-32351#description
去这里下载这个包
目前已经不再更新了
有可能新版本支持不了

  相关解决方案